Doggie Oasis and SNAPPS Help Animals from Katrina
The Southern Nevada Association of Professional Pet Services (SNAPPS) is leading a donation drive to help the pet victims of Hurricane Katrina. Many
pets were left behind as their human companions were forced to evacuate their homes. With all of the flooding, these pets are now stranded, if they have
survived at all. Noah’s Wish is a non-profit organization whose purpose is to rescue animals after disasters. Noah’s Wish has a wish list of supplies
needed to help them with their difficult tasks. Some of these supplies include new dog leashes and collars, cat collars, muzzles, first aid kits, and
collapsible wire cages. Supply and cash donations are greatly appreciated.
